Brazen Careerist Launches Infographic Resume App for Facebook
Washington, D.C., September 6, 2011 - Brazen Careerist, the premier career management resource for young professionals, launched a new Facebook application today that generates an infographic resume from a user’s Facebook, Twitter, and LinkedIn profiles.
“Sites like Facebook and LinkedIn have rapidly become go-to resources for recruiters to find top candidates,” said Brazen Co-Founder & COO Ryan Healy. “Our app is a fun way to help our generation make sure they put their best foot forward in the online world by encouraging professional, up-to-date profiles across social networks. We're excited to launch this product and continue to optimize it as we hear from our community."
The Facebook application is the latest product launch for Brazen Careerist, which has grown from a blogger-centrist community to a full spectrum career-management resource. Brazen Careerist is an online home where young professionals can engage in career discussions with their peers, read career-focused content on its blog Brazen Life, participate in online networking and recruiting events – as recently featured on CNN – and attend professional development online courses and bootcamps at BrazenU.
In addition to the infographic resume, the application also gives career feedback and tips through its Career Portfolio, awarding users with badges for their career strengths and offering tips to earn more. Users can earn the Smart Ass badge for having a graduate degree, a Debt Saver badge for attending a top 100 best-value school, and the Schmoozer badge for having over 500 connections on LinkedIn. The user’s badge count is calculated into a “Career Success Score." Schools and companies with the highest average Career Success Scores are added to the app's leaderboard. Users can also change the color palate of their infographic resume, with themes like Hip Start-Up, Happy Hour and Gotta Promotion.
“An infographic resume is a creative and unique way to show an employer who you are and what you bring to the table,” said Healy. “It can help young professionals stand out from the crowd, which is what Brazen Careerist is all about.”
